(Rio Grande City, Tx)-The Rio Grande City Rattlers started off the season with  a 3-1 record with wins over Roma (43-27), followed by a loss to Pioneer (27-40) and two wins over La Joya (48-7), and LJ Juarez-Lincoln (22-0). The remainder of the season was not what third-year head coach Jesus Lozano expected, six straight losses to end the season at 3-7, missing the playoffs.

   The Rattlers are expected to mix-up their Slot-T offense and add a passing game that will delight fans and could be a threat to opponents. “We are going to open it up on offense and we will surprise our opponents,” says Lozano. With only 20 lettermen returning, the Rattlers will enjoy nine returing on offense and six on defense. Paul Bazan (5’11 175lbs) is expected to take over at quarterback this season.
